Volunteer United/AmeriCorps Seniors recruits volunteers for non-profit agencies in Martin County matching volunteer interests and skills to create a meaningful, rewarding volunteer experience.
The mission of the organization where this opportunity is located is providing temporary assistance, hospitality and case management for families with children experiencing homelessness.
Volunteers are needed to assist as a Daycenter Volunteer to answer phones, check in/out guests, attend to administrative tasks, complete daily activities reports and case management of guests. Group home knowledge or experience preferred along with social service and nonprofit experience.
Hours needed: Saturday or Sunday 8 AM - 1 PM or PM - 5 PM
Background check required at agency expense.
